Not really a recipe or invention, just a good kitchen tip that I have not seen or heard from any one else before:

When transfering the entire contents of a pot or pan to another vessel, rotate the pouring pan a full 360 degrees at the end of the pour, and it greatly reduces the tendency for drips of the liquids to run down the side of the pan. Especially helpful if the now emptied pan is to be returned to the heat source.
